Unexploded Ordnance Discovered During Cleanup After Targówek Running Event

An unexploded projectile was discovered yesterday afternoon on green space near Lniana Street in Warsaw’s Targówek district, prompting police intervention and a subsequent removal operation by military bomb disposal experts.

Discovery of the Projectile

The incident occurred yesterday after 4:00 PM on a green area located at 1 Lniana Street in Warsaw’s Targówek district. The unexploded ordnance was unearthed during cleanup operations following a weekend running event held at the site.

Police Intervention and Security

Upon discovering the suspicious object, workers notified local authorities. Police officers arrived at the scene, secured the perimeter, and maintained a guard for several hours to prevent unauthorized access. The item was confirmed to be a real projectile, measuring approximately 10 centimeters in diameter and 15 centimeters in length.

Safety Protocols and Removal

No evacuations were necessary, as there were no nearby residential buildings requiring such measures. Around 10:00 AM today, the object was handed over to a bomb disposal squad, who secured the munition according to established safety procedures.

Public Safety Warning

Authorities reiterate that any discovery of unexploded ordnance requires immediate notification of the police. It is strictly forbidden to touch, move, or attempt to examine such objects independently.
